haven’t been spent because of delays impacting a fund created by the British Defense Ministry, according to a report. The International Fund for Ukraine, which was set up as a “low-bureaucracy” aid effort alongside several other European countries to supply weapons to

“at pace” is worth around $986 million. But almost a year after it was established, the U.K. government has only signed six contracts worth about $82 million, according to. “It hasn’t been as fast as we would have liked,” a government source told the newspaper. “There’s been hundreds of bids from different companies and not all of them have been serious.
